The integration of state-of-the-art ultrasound systems at the Medical Imaging and Technology School (MITS) signifies a pivotal moment for healthcare education. This innovative technology is designed to provide students with enhanced training opportunities, bridging the gap between theoretical understanding and practical expertise.
In the realm of medical education, hands-on experience is increasingly recognized as a cornerstone of effective learning. As healthcare technology evolves, so too must the methods by which student practitioners are trained. The introduction of advanced ultrasound systems at MITS underscores the commitment to providing students with the skills necessary to excel in real-world situations.
Interactive learning experiences are vital in maintaining student engagement. By utilizing cutting-edge ultrasound technology, MITS not only enhances the educational journey of its students but also prepares them for future challenges in the healthcare sector. This approach encourages active participation and practical learning, essential for developing competent healthcare professionals.
The implications of these advancements extend beyond the classroom. As students gain proficiency with sophisticated ultrasound technologies, they are better equipped to deliver quality patient care. Enhanced training ensures that graduates are not only knowledgeable but also adept at utilizing the tools necessary for effective diagnosis and treatment.
The healthcare industry is rapidly transforming, particularly in Southeast Asia's growing markets like Indonesia. The demand for skilled healthcare professionals who can leverage advanced technologies is on the rise. MITS's investment in ultrasound technology positions its graduates favorably in a competitive job market, particularly in key urban areas like Jakarta, Surabaya, and Bali.
Adopting advanced ultrasound systems fosters a collaborative learning environment. Students can work together, share insights, and develop critical thinking skills as they engage with cutting-edge technology. This collaborative approach not only enhances their learning experience but also prepares them for teamwork in actual healthcare settings.
The deployment of revolutionary ultrasound technology at MITS marks a significant stride towards modernizing medical education. By prioritizing hands-on training and student engagement, MITS is setting a benchmark in healthcare education. As these future professionals step into the healthcare landscape, they will carry with them the skills and knowledge necessary to make impactful contributions to patient care.
